Arquivo por Autor

Entenda os MVCs e os frameworks Action e Component Based

Postado em 03. jul, 2012 por .

39

É muito comum encontrar desenvolvedores que aprendem componentes do JSF como o Primefaces e o Richfaces e gostariam de usá-las em seus projetos que utilizam frameworks web como o Spring MVC, Struts e VRaptor, porém, isso não é possível. Por que? Entenda os diferentes funcionamentos do MVC, aprenda como funcionam os frameworks e tire para more »

Continue Lendo

Formulário de cadastro de chave pública no Github

Segurança da sua aplicação e os frameworks: o ataque ao GitHub

Postado em 05. mar, 2012 por and .

11

Quanto é necessário conhecer as suas ferramentas para garantia a segurança de sua aplicação? Egor Homakov fez barulho durante o fim de semana. O russo realizou um commit no branch master do repositório do Rails, passando parâmetros a mais no formulário de registro de chaves públicas do Github, algo conhecido como injeção por parâmetros, dado o more »

Continue Lendo

Como instalar o GIT e novo curso online

Postado em 17. jan, 2012 por , and .

11

Quando iniciamos com desenvolvimento profissional, uma das primeiras perguntas que surge é: “onde os arquivos desse projeto ficarão armazenados?”. É necessário, principalmente quando trabalhamos em conjunto com outros desenvolvedores, que o projeto esteja armazenado em um local acessível a todos os membros da equipe, com as respectivas permissões para que os mesmos sejam alterados, para more »

Continue Lendo

Por onde passaram as pessoas que já foram em Nova Iorque

Trabalhando com Relacionamentos: bancos de dados baseados em grafos e o Neo4j

Postado em 30. mai, 2011 por .

9

Ao desenvolvermos uma aplicação, geralmente nos deparamos com a situação de trabalharmos com o banco de dados relacional, realizando diversas queries complexas. Tais queries podem possuir essa complexidade devido ao fato de estarmos modelando dados que não são naturais ao paradigma relacional, em um banco relacional. Imagine uma aplicação que deve manter as informações relativas more »

Continue Lendo

Como não aprender design de urls: os Hashbangs

Postado em 14. abr, 2011 por .

15

Um dos grandes problemas de requisições AJAX é o fato de as engines de busca, como o Google, não possuírem uma forma simples e direta de realizar o crawling das páginas para que seus conteúdos apareçam nos resultados de buscas. Com isso, é muito comum que sites que foram desenvolvidos inteiramente utilizando AJAX, tenham apenas more »

Continue Lendo

Quando muitos dados passam a atrapalhar: replicação e sharding

Postado em 30. nov, 2010 por and .

5

Quando pensamos na arquitetura de sistemas com grande volume de dados a primeira palavra que vem a mente é escalar. Além de desejar que cada uma das pesquisas em nosso sistema execute o mais rápido possível, precisamos criar meios para que, quando necessário, seja fácil adicionar mais recursos (como memória ou novos servidores) e o more »

Continue Lendo

Java EE6: Começando com as Servlets 3.0

Postado em 08. jan, 2010 por .

18

Se você nunca escreveu uma servlet antes por causa do medo de tantas configurações, agora é o momento para iniciar nessa tecnologia. Repare, com esse artigo, como ficou mais simples desenvolver para a web com Java. Grande parte das aplicações atualmente desenvolvidas em Java são para a Web e geralmente são desenvolvidas através de frameworks more »

Continue Lendo